Synopsis

As pressure mounts to find the Tibran witch, Devana, Thatcher and his companions struggle to regroup after discovering Phillip’s bitter betrayal. Forced into hiding while they await a new plan of attack from Prince Judan's network of spies, tensions rise and threaten to tear their company apart. Murdoc knows every second they linger risks another attack from the vicious Ulfrangar Assassins or Phillip, but Reigh is determined to stay and await new instructions. With two of his closest friends now locked in a battle of wills, Thatcher is caught in the middle—until a surprise assault by the Ulfrangar drags him into the darkest depths of their brutal order. Faced with a life-and-death race against time, Murdoc is the only one who might be able to save him now. But, for Murdoc, taking up an assassin’s blade again to fight the same order that trained him will also mean facing the worst demons of his past. Can Murdoc finally rise above his bloody past and save his only friend? Or does destiny have a new path in store for an assassin-turned-hero?

About Nicole Conway

Nicole Conway is the award-winning, international bestselling author who has a passion for relatable, authentic characters and exciting, fast-paced plots. Best known for her series The Dragonrider Chronicles, she currently resides in Alabama.

About Josh Hurley

Josh Hurley is a two-time Earphones Award recipient who was featured in AudioFile magazine's Best of 2016. At home in many genres, he narrates extensively in young adult, middle grade, science fiction, and fantasy. He has a background in improv and sketch comedy and currently lives in New York City.
